Transaction 72bf4ea1331eddafd4d4bcf2f607cca2a136286228c3f050adf6124cc8f47f90
2 Input
1 Outputs
- 72bf4ea1331eddafd4d4bcf2f607cca2a136286228c3f050adf6124cc8f47f90:0
value 3545222
address 1CG8STqC4LBAdzbD6bEbJrxiRFd2pFtYVE